Read on to learn the importance of soaking dentures.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<!--more-->\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Why Should You Soak Your Dentures?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If your dentures dry out, they could lose their shape, becoming uncomfortable because they no longer fit you properly. Thus, they have to be kept moist at all times. When they\u2019re in your mouth, this is done naturally through your saliva. But, when you take your dentures out to go to sleep, they must be placed in liquid, ideally a denture cleansing solution or water.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Keep in mind that you should NEVER put your dentures in hot water. Use lukewarm water at most. Hot water could warp the plastic and change the shape of your dentures. Just to be safe, it\u2019s best to keep them in slightly cold water.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If your dentures have metal attachments, like if they\u2019re retained by dental implants, then you might not want to place them in water. In that situation, it\u2019s best to just ask your dentist how best to clean your dentures.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How Else Can You Care for Your Dentures?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Besides keeping them wet, there are a few other ways you can keep your dentures in good condition, such as: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Be careful when handling them so as not to drop them.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Clean your dentures every day by using a toothbrush with soft bristles. Do NOT use toothpaste, as that could cause micro-cracks in the artificial teeth through which bacteria could enter and cause infection.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Visit your dentist every six months to make sure your dentures still fit correctly, and your gums and remaining teeth are in good health.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>If your dentures start not fitting you properly, see your dentist. It may be time for a relining or even a new pair of dentures.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Dentures are one of the best ways to replace multiple missing teeth.
